It is important to know that about the two main types of photo-voltaic solar panels. Poly-crystalline panels are generally less expensive; however, they are not as efficient as mono-crystalline panels. Buy the best product for the amount of money you have available to spend.

If you properly maintain your solar panels, they should continue to work well. A monthly inspection and cleaning can make sure of this. Taking care of your solar energy system yourself can save you some money; however, it may be well worthwhile to set up a maintenance schedule with your installer.

In order to maximize the benefits of solar panels, you should select those that do not completely rely on the sun shining at all times. A lot of the newer solar panel models can store enough energy that you can use at any time. This can be quite useful if you use power at night.

If you get solar panels installed, make a habit of checking the inverter. You always want to make sure that the green light is on and steady. If the light blinks or is not on, you have to get a professional. Don't think you can diagnose the issue by yourself! Most owners can't. In fact, having a tech come out should cost you nothing if your panels are under warranty.

Ask your auto mechanic about their A.S.E. certification. The National Institute for Automotive Service Excellence has a test twice a year for it. To earn this certification, mechanics must pass a written test while also having about two years of work experience in auto mechanics and repair. This certification increases your chances of finding competent mechanics.

Always exercise the highest level of caution when working with your car's fuel system. Never work around fuel tanks, fuel lines or pumps with sources of ignition such as cigarettes or anything that could produce a spark. Wipe up any fuel spills immediately, and protect yourself by wearing fuel-resistant gloves and eyewear.

Always keep some tail light tape around. You could get pulled over and get a ticket for a broken tail light. You should remove the light from your vehicle, replace the light-bulb if you need to and wrap the whole light in tape. This is a temporary fix but it is better than driving with a broken light.

Talk to your mechanic about the rates that you will have to pay. There are many unscrupulous mechanics who are not upfront about their costs and policies. It is crucial that you understand exactly how you will be billed for repairs. Some mechanics bill you for estimated labor times established by the manufacturers they work with. Some "minor" repairs can take all day according the the estimates of the manufacturer.
